About This Trail

The Sugarpine Mountain OHV Trail is a challenging out-and-back trail located near San Bernardino, California. Spanning 17.6 miles, this trail offers significant elevation changes with a gain of 6,037 feet. Starting at an elevation of 643 meters and reaching up to 1,707 meters, it provides breathtaking views of the surrounding San Gabriel Mountains. This trail is designed for experienced off-highway vehicle enthusiasts due to its demanding terrain and substantial elevation gain.
